Proving Fault
The fault of the other party determines who will pay for the financial responsibilities tied to medical bills as well as property damage. In the majority of states, the party who is at fault or their insurance provider is responsible for these expenses under the liability coverage required by law.
It takes more than just a glance at the accident and injury lawyers site to prove the fault. It requires gathering evidence and weighing legal issues. The blackbox of a vehicle may have stored data that could help establish the reason for a crash. The information given by witnesses is a significant source of proof, as they can offer a unique perspective and testimony about how the accident injury law firm occurred.
In the case of car accidents, photographic evidence is extremely helpful. Images of the cars involved, as well as the most important aspects of the surrounding area are included. Additionally smartphones is increasingly popular among people who wish to take pictures and videos at the scene of an accident. When you can see an accident from your own eyes, it will be more realistic to imagine it than if you only hear someone else describe it.
It's important that you give as much details as you can about the incident. This information can be used to create a police report that can be used to prove fault in the event.
There's usually a gray zone when it comes down to fault. If you are following too close and the driver in front of you suddenly swerves, you might think it's your fault. The police will assign a percentage to every driver based on the level of negligence.

Receiving Compensation
If you are seriously injured in an accident, you could be entitled to compensation for your losses. Damages are the amount you will receive. Damages are meant to compensate victims for the financial loss they have experienced and their suffering. Your lawyer can help obtain maximum compensation for your losses.
The first step is to reach out to a reputable accident lawyer as soon as possible after your accident. This will enable your lawyer to look over your case and gather evidence prior to any questions are raised by insurance company representatives. It is also crucial to call the police and record as much as you can about the incident.
Your lawyer for injury will go through your medical documents to determine the severity of your injuries. They will also consult with experts when necessary to support your claim. They will take into consideration all of your present and future medical requirements and the limitations that your injury has placed on your daily activities and the emotional impact of your accident. Your lawyer will also take into account your financial needs, including any lost income you might have suffered due to your accident.
It is essential to document all of your damages to ensure that you receive the maximum amount of compensation for your crash. Keep track of all medical expenses and keep copies of all bills and receipts to show them to the insurance company. Your lawyer will also require to see any proof of any other costs you have incurred, such as a rental car or hotel room costs.
